WebbThe Philosophy Group offers a range of programmes to students at NTU. Undergraduate tracks include the BA (Honours), second major and minor programmes in philosophy. Graduate tracks include the MA and PhD programmes in philosophy. We also offer courses that can be taken as electives by NTU students outside our philosophy programmes.
